Docker搭建Redis集群

创建一个专属redis的网络

shell 复制代码
docker network create redis --subnet 172.38.0.0/16

通过shell脚本创建并启动6个redis服务

shell 复制代码
#通过脚本一次创建6个redis配置
for port in $(seq 1 6); \
do \
mkdir -p /mydata/redis/node-${port}/conf
touch /mydata/redis/node-${port}/conf/redis.conf
cat << EOF >/mydata/redis/node-${port}/conf/redis.conf
port 6379
bind 0.0.0.0
cluster-enabled yes
cluster-config-file nodes.conf
cluster-node-timeout 5000
cluster-announce-ip 172.38.0.1${port}
cluster-announce-port 6379
cluster-announce-bus-port 16379
appendonly yes
EOF
# 通过脚本一次启动6个redis容器
docker run -p 637${port}:6379 -p 1637${port}:16379 --name redis-${port} \
-v /mydata/redis/node-${port}/data:/data \
-v /mydata/redis/node-${port}/conf/redis.conf:/etc/redis/redis.conf \
-d --net redis --ip 172.38.0.1${port} redis:5.0.9-alpine3.11 redis-server /etc/redis/redis.conf
done

进入某个redis中

shell 复制代码
docker exec -it redis-1 /bin/sh

创建集群配置

shell 复制代码
 redis-cli --cluster create 172.38.0.11:6379 172.38.0.12:6379 172.38.0.13:6379 172.38.0.14:6379 172.38.0.15:6379 172.38.0.16:6379 --cluster-replicas 1

进入集群

shell 复制代码
/data # redis-cli -c
127.0.0.1:6379> cluster info
cluster_state:ok
cluster_slots_assigned:16384
cluster_slots_ok:16384
cluster_slots_pfail:0
cluster_slots_fail:0
cluster_known_nodes:6
cluster_size:3
cluster_current_epoch:6
cluster_my_epoch:1
cluster_stats_messages_ping_sent:399
cluster_stats_messages_pong_sent:424
cluster_stats_messages_sent:823
cluster_stats_messages_ping_received:419
cluster_stats_messages_pong_received:399
cluster_stats_messages_meet_received:5
cluster_stats_messages_received:823
127.0.0.1:6379> cluster nodes
0a6f57dd64c4fa6199bb8b50134301f9e444eb1b 172.38.0.13:6379@16379 master - 0 1700491426631 3 connected 10923-16383
870383b25a12474bcf5cc63464bdd29d5a4dbf58 172.38.0.14:6379@16379 slave 0a6f57dd64c4fa6199bb8b50134301f9e444eb1b 0 1700491426132 4 connected
3b3ecd8426c8314b9a0ffc4be2f4bc0e5adafa31 172.38.0.12:6379@16379 master - 0 1700491427533 2 connected 5461-10922
de3f56bd83ad82dcd9dc091f29a8c99e662fb7df 172.38.0.11:6379@16379 myself,master - 0 1700491426000 1 connected 0-5460
46d53036f6f3c411f2878da5d5e0f3a8f577bb88 172.38.0.16:6379@16379 slave 3b3ecd8426c8314b9a0ffc4be2f4bc0e5adafa31 0 1700491426532 6 connected
aca624d266ba3c0683e889e7491df4ac6a813909 172.38.0.15:6379@16379 slave de3f56bd83ad82dcd9dc091f29a8c99e662fb7df 0 1700491425630 5 connected

127.0.0.1:6379> set a b
-> Redirected to slot [15495] located at 172.38.0.13:6379
OK
172.38.0.13:6379> get a
"b"
